Job description

We are a growing company with a technological DNA and a disruptive approach in the pharmacy channel. We manage diverse projects with a common goal: to transform the health experience from the pharmacy, integrating innovation, service, and closeness. We need to hire a National Sales Manager to lead current and future projects.

Responsibilities
  • Manage staff in accordance with organization’s policies and applicable regulations. Responsibilities include planning, assigning, and directing work; appraising performance and guiding professional development; rewarding and disciplining employees; addressing employee relations issues and resolving problems.
  • Approve actions on human resources matters in consultation with Human Resources and other relevant departments.
  • Direct the hiring and selection process for Medical Sales staff by conducting candidate review through participation in the interviewing process. Evaluate current methods and develop office/region based tools for onboarding training for new staff in conjunction with Human Resources and Learning and Development training programs.
  • Ensure that staff have the proper materials, systems access, and training to complete job responsibilities. Provide oversight for the execution of the training plan and mentored training experiences, as applicable. Act as a coach and mentor for managers.
  • Deliver a variety of Sales and Health Management Services projects (or country equivalent) according to the milestones set and at the required level of profitability.
  • Overall financial accountability for projects. Ensure key financial performance milestones (e.g., revenue and profitability) are achieved and provide regular feedback on the financial performance of the project.
  • Manage the overall customer interface so that profitable business and customer loyalty are maintained. Act as "the voice of the customer" at all levels of the organization.
  • Develop long‑term relationships between the organization and an assigned group of customers so that long‑term customer loyalty is maintained and enhanced.
  • Provide support to Business Development to strengthen relationships with existing clients and generate awareness on prospects.
  • Create Account/Customer plans – monitor, review, report on and amend plans as appropriate.
  • Produce pricing and contractual agreements for assigned customers.
  • Provide accurate forecast information regarding new business and existing contracts/projects.
  • Develop and roll out new service offerings and capabilities.
  • Create and develop standards of call quality within the team.
  • Expected to contribute to strategic decision making and continually seek opportunities to improve or develop the business.
  • Ensure the reporting of any identified adverse events in line with prevailing process and guidelines.
  • Project a professional impression of the Company and act in accordance with the relevant Pharmaceutical Industry’s Code of Practice.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
Requirements
  • University degree in Health Sciences (Pharmacy, Biology, Medicine, etc.).
  • Previous sales experience in the pharmacy channel.
  • 4 years’ line management experience.
  • Good understanding and knowledge of Pharma Industry, Health Service and related procedures.
  • Fluency in software operating systems, such as MS Office and customer relationship management systems.
  • High level of English (minimum C1).
  • Availability to travel nationally.
Key Competencies
  • Empathetic and motivating leadership.
  • Analytical thinking and commercial focus.
  • Clear and persuasive communication. Good ver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with co‑workers, managers and clients.
  • Planning and financial management skills.
  • Adaptability and growth mindset.
  • Passion for innovation and technology applied to health.
